You can't shutoff the enhanced security model. What version of Outlook are
you running (and at what service pack level)? The reason that I ask is that
external programs can trigger that dialog and they either have to be updated
or part of their functionality disabled*.
/neo
* an example would be sp3 for office xp/outlook 2002 can cause the full
version of adobe acrobat to trigger that dialog. to resolve, the pdfmaker
addin has to be disabled or you have to stop using word as the e-mail
editor.
